Thermal Siding Installation in West Hartford, CT
Thermal siding installation involves attaching insulated panels or materials to the exterior of a property to improve energy efficiency and enhance the building’s appearance. This service covers a variety of projects, including updating existing siding, new construction, or renovations where added insulation is desired. Property owners typically seek thermal siding to reduce heating and cooling costs, increase comfort, and improve the overall value of their home or building.
Before requesting thermal siding installation, property owners should consider factors such as the type of existing exterior, local climate conditions, and preferred materials. Understanding the insulation R-value, maintenance requirements, and aesthetic options can help inform decisions. It’s also helpful to evaluate the scope of the project, whether it involves partial or full siding replacement, to ensure the chosen solution aligns with long-term property goals.

Thermal Siding Installation Questions
What is thermal siding installation? Thermal siding installation involves attaching insulated siding materials to a building’s exterior to improve energy efficiency and enhance appearance.
Which properties benefit most from thermal siding? Homes and commercial buildings seeking better insulation and exterior durability often choose thermal siding.
What types of siding materials are used for thermal installation? Common options include insulated vinyl, fiber cement, and foam-backed vinyl siding.
How does thermal siding improve energy efficiency? It helps reduce heat transfer through walls, maintaining interior comfort and lowering energy costs.
